Definition

  1. 1
    die Richtung, Ausrichtung oder Position bestimmen
  2. 2
    die Tiefe eines Gewässers bestimmen
  3. 3
    übertragen, eine Situation oder einen Sachverhalt verstehen

Recorded use

Wiktionary examples

These source excerpts show how peilen appears in context. They illustrate usage; the definition above remains the entry’s reference meaning.

  1. Peile den Standpunkt des Leuchtturms!
  2. Wir peilten die Bucht, um Veränderungen der Wassertiefe festzuhalten.
